Sticking it to the Hong Kong Adidas store

Hong Kong's Adidas store owners were in for a suprise following our Detox sticker action. While Nike have committed to champion a toxic-free future, we're still waiting to see if Adidas will heed the call.

Greenpeace activists used stickers on the storefronts of Adidas and Li Ning in Tsim Sha Tsui and Causeway Bay, as part of our Detox challenge.
